Overview

A recent security incident involving a popular Python package repository has raised significant concerns within the cybersecurity community. A package that boasts over 1.1 million monthly downloads was compromised to distribute an infostealer malware, highlighting vulnerabilities in software supply chains.

What Happened

In this incident, attackers gained unauthorized access to a widely-used package on the Python Package Index (PyPI). They modified the package to include malicious code designed to exfiltrate sensitive information from users’ systems. This compromise went unnoticed for a period, allowing the malware to spread to numerous systems leveraging the affected package.

Why It Matters

Attacks on package repositories pose a critical threat to the integrity of software supply chains. With developers increasingly relying on third-party packages, the potential for widespread malware distribution increases significantly. This incident serves as a reminder of the importance of securing development environments and the need for vigilance in monitoring dependencies.

Affected Users or Organizations

The primary victims of this attack are developers and organizations that utilize the compromised package in their applications. Given the package's popularity, a broad spectrum of users across various industries may have been exposed to the malware, potentially leading to data breaches and operational disruptions.
